Coward's tribute to theatre is set in ‘The Wings’, a retirement home for actresses. May Davenport considers herself the resident’s leading lady, until her old rival Lotta Bainbridge arrives at the home. In the face of the real problems of growing old, can they overcome their differences?
"I wrote Waiting in the Wings with loving care and absolute belief in its characters. I consider that the reconciliation between "Lotta" and "May" and the meeting of Lotta and her son are two of the best scenes I have ever written. I consider that the play as a whole contains, beneath the froth of some of its lighter moments, the basic truth that old age needn't be nearly so dreary and sad as it is supposed to be, provided you greet it with humour and live it with courage." ~ Noel Coward
